Runbook: TilePress cache layer. If map tiles render stale or blank, check cache hit ratio on the TilePress dashboard first. Below 60%, the eviction sweep has likely stalled — restart the sweeper, not the whole service. Full cache flushes require lead approval; they hammer the render farm for about an hour. Escalate if misses persist after sweeper restart. Verify the node is running the canonical settings shown below.

config for yahof-tajop:
zorath:
  pin: 7493
  metrics_host: metrics.zorath.tolvaqsys.internal
  tenant: praiel
  seal: seal_fd9cd4f1

Runbook: Flaky integration tests in the Lumora payments service keep failing on the settlement retry suite. Root cause appears to be a shared fixture reusing ledger state between runs. Quarantine the suite, reseed the test ledger before each batch, and rerun twice before escalating. The last known-green build is recorded below.

session token of kagup-hahaf = htk3_2b8

Handover from Ilse Marren to the incoming contractor on the Quillbank public REST API. Pagination currently uses opaque cursors, but three legacy endpoints still accept offset/limit, and clients mix the two — that's the source of most duplicate-row complaints. Please don't remove offset support until the deprecation window closes next quarter. Cursor encoding logic lives in the pager module; tests cover edge cases around deleted records. I've documented the migration plan, known client quirks, and rollout schedule on this internal page.

runbook for yageg-tafop: https://superset.merlaqnet.local/deploy/projects/issue/display/repo/projects/ticket/e6ac41f4bf7bc116ee61994c